Nightly prices at Key West Cottages on the Chincoteague Bay average US$122 in the cheapest month (January) and US$422 in the most expensive month (July), based on the last 12 months.
| Month | Average price |
|---|---|
| January | US$122 |
| February | US$136 |
| March | US$155 |
| April | US$232 |
| May | US$238 |
| June | US$376 |
| July | US$422 |
| September | US$241 |
| October | US$222 |
| November | US$183 |
| December | US$131 |

Travellers describe Key West Cottages On The Chincoteague Bay as a quiet, well‑kept bayfront cottage resort with friendly staff, scenic views, a popular pool, and walkable access to town, delivering a relaxed, family‑friendly stay across many seasons.
Reviews consistently praise the spotless cottages and grounds, thoughtful layouts with full kitchens, and handy extras like bikes, free laundry, grills, a small bayfront beach with fire pit, and convenient parking. Recurring quibbles include occasional ants or missed details, stricter mid‑stay supply policies and a take‑out‑trash rule, sporadic digital key or tech hiccups, the 'private beach' being modest, and pool temperature or hours not always ideal. The location is central for Main Street and a short drive to Assateague, though some cottages face the bridge with traffic in view and launching kayaks on‑site can be tricky due to boat wake. Expect a clean, low‑key waterside escape with home‑style space and resort‑like touches.
